Gas Blender
This course allows you to teach and certify divers with an interest in gas blending, how to apply different blending methodologies and explain the potential hazards related to handling oxygen and demonstrate the steps related to oxygen cleaning equipment.
As demand for exotic technical diving gases continues to grow, increase your employment opportunities and this course is valuable for dive professionals who wish to work on liveaboards, in technical diving facilities, or in recreational diving where Nitrox/Enriched Air diving is popular. The PADI/DSAT Gas Blender Instructor course is one of the most informative and comprehensive programs available, incorporating instructional philosophies and course goals that directly address the demanding nature of gas blending. If you’re not yet qualified as a Gas Blender, we can integrate the Gas Blender training with our Instructor course.
What do I need to start?
· At least PADI Open Water Scuba Instructor certification
· PADI Enriched Air Instructor certification (can be offered the same time if necessary)
· A DSAT Gas Blender certification or qualifying gas blender certification from another organization. (Can be offered in conjunction with Instructor course).
What will I do?
You’ll learn the principles and procedures for oxygen cleaning, oxygen service and oxygen compatible air. You’ll also learn how to conduct the DSAT Gas Blender course.
How long will it take?
The course takes approximately 1 1/2 days and if you need Enriched Air Instructor this is also 1 1/2 days.
